"It's A Lie" Copyright 1986 by Gary E. Andrews. All Rights Reserved For The Globe.

I keep a guitar by the bed. In the middle of the night I pulled it over on my chest and began to strum this. The first Line, a voice appealing to be held close, Hooked me.
